Cannabis is grown from one of 2 sources: a seed or a clone. Seeds carry genetic details from two moms and dad plants and can express several mixes of qualities: some from the mom, some from the daddy, and some characteristics from both. In business marijuana production, typically, growers will plant lots of seeds of one stress and pick the best plant. They will then take clones from that private plant, which enables consistent genes for mass production. feminized autoflowering seeds usa. If cannabis is legal in your state, you can buy seeds or clones from a local dispensary, or online through numerous seed banks.
Growing from seed can produce a stronger plant with more solid genetics. Plants grown from seed can be more hearty as young plants when compared to clones, generally because seeds have a strong taproot. You can plant seeds directly into an outdoor garden in early spring, even in cool, damp climates. If growing outdoors, some growers prefer to sprout seeds within due to the fact that they are fragile in the starting phases of development. Inside your home, you can offer weed seedlings additional light to help them along, and then transplant them outside when big enough. Feminized cannabis seeds will produce just female plants for getting buds, so there is no requirement to remove males or fret about female plants getting pollinated. Feminized seeds are produced by triggering the monoecious condition in a female marijuana plantthe resulting seeds are almost similar to the self-pollinated female parent, as just one set of genes is present.
This is attained through a number of techniques: By spraying the plant with a service of colloidal silver, a liquid consisting of tiny particles of silver, Through a technique called rodelization, in which a female plant pressed past maturity can pollinate another female, Spraying seeds with gibberellic acid, a hormone that activates germination (this is much less typical) Most experienced or industrial growers will not use feminized seeds since they just include one set of genes, and these should never ever be used for reproducing functions - how to make feminized seeds. Nevertheless, a great deal of beginning growers begin with feminized seeds since they eliminate the worry of needing to deal with male plants.

They are simple to grow due to the fact that you do not need to stress about light cycles and just how much light a plant gets. The majority of cannabis plants start flowering when the amount of light they receive on an everyday basis reduces. Outdoors, this occurs when the sun begins setting earlier in the day as the season turns from summer season to autumn. Indoor growers can control when a plant flowers by reducing the day-to-day amount of light plants get from 18 hours to 12 hours - cheap autoflowering seeds.
Autoflowers can be begun in early spring and will flower throughout the longest days of summertime, benefiting from high quality light to grow yields. Or, if you get a late start in the growing season, you can start autoflowers in May or June and harvest in the fall (autoflower seeds feminized). Also, autoflower plants are smallperfect for closet grows or any little grow, or growing outdoors where you do not desire your next-door neighbors to see what you're up to. A couple huge disadvantages, though: Autoflower pressures are understood for being less powerful. Likewise, since they are little in stature, they generally don't produce big yields.
Autoflowering strains require some preparation, as they will grow quickly and start to flower whether or not you're ready for them. Lots of marijuana growers begin autoflowers early in the season, and at a different time than a routine crop, so keep the season and environment in mind when growing and harvestingyour plants still need heat to grow, and rain can provide them bud rot (autoflowering cannabis seeds). Consider growing in a greenhouse to safeguard them. Since training happens throughout vegetative growth, for autoflowering plants, this duration might be as brief as a couple of weeks, which implies time is limited. Attempt your autoflowers after they have 3 nodes, and stop when they start to flower.
Autoflowers don't require great deals of nutrients since they're little and do not spend much time in the vegetative cycle. They will not require as much veg nutrientssuch as nitrogenbut will require more bloom nutrients. CBD, or cannabidiol, is one of the chemical componentsknown collectively as cannabinoidsfound in the marijuana plant. Throughout the years, human beings have picked plants for high-THC material, making marijuana with high levels of CBD rare. The hereditary pathways through which THC is synthesized by the plant are different than those for CBD production. Cannabis utilized for hemp production has actually been chosen for other traits, including a low THC material, so as to abide by the 2018 Farm Bill.
As interest in CBD as a medication has actually grown, numerous breeders have actually crossed high-CBD hemp with marijuana. These pressures have little or no THC, 1:1 ratios of THC and CBD, or some have a high-THC material in addition to significant amounts of CBD (3% or more). Seeds for these ranges are now commonly readily available online and through dispensaries. It must be kept in mind, however, that any plant grown from these seeds is not guaranteed to produce high levels of CBD, as it takes several years to develop a seed line that produces consistent results - autoflowering seeds for sale. A grower aiming to produce marijuana with a particular THC to CBD ratio will require to grow from a tested and shown clone or seed.

Marijuana seeds need three things to sprout: water, heat, and air. There are many approaches to germinate seeds, however for the most typical and simplest approach, you will need: Two tidy plates, Four paper towels, Seeds, Pure water Take four sheets of paper towels and soak them with pure water. The towels should be soaked but shouldn't have excess water running off.
Then, place the cannabis seeds at least an inch apart from each other and cover them with the staying 2 water-soaked paper towels. To develop a dark, protected space, take another plate and turn it over to cover the seeds, like a dome. Make certain the area the seeds remain in is warm, somewhere in between 70-85F. After completing these actions, it's time to wait. Inspect the paper towels when a day to make certain they're still saturated, and if they are losing moisture, apply more water to keep the seeds happy - autoflowering marijuana seeds. Some seeds sprout very quickly while others can take a while, however usually, seeds ought to sprout in 3-10 days.
A seed has germinated when the seed divides and a single grow appears. The sprout is the taproot, which will become the primary stem of the plant, and seeing it is a sign of successful germination. It is essential to keep the fragile seed sterilized, so don't touch the seed or taproot as it starts to divide. As soon as you see the taproot, it's time to move your germinated seed into its growing medium, such as soil. feminized seeds usa. Fill a 4-inch or one-gallon pot with loose, airy potting soil, Water the soil before you put the seed in; it should be wet however not soaked, Poke a hole in the soil with a pen or pencilthe guideline is: make the hole twice as deep as the seed is large, Utilizing a set of tweezers, carefully position the seed in the hole with the taproot facing down, Lightly cover it with soil Keep a close eye on the temperature level and moisture level of the soil to keep the seed happy.

Utilize a spray bottle to water itover-watering can suffocate and kill the delicate sprout. Within a week approximately you must see a seedling start to grow from the soil. Sprouting cannabis seeds doesn't constantly go as prepared. Some seeds will be losers. Others will be sluggish and take longer to grow. But some will pop quickly and proliferate. This is the appeal of seedsoften, you can tell which plants or genes will grow right from the beginning. This will help you figure out which plants you want to take cuttings from for clones or for breeding if you want to develop a seed bank of your own.
